Husqvarna 500 Series Handhelds
In the professional handheld category, Husqvarna has introduced new trimmers and edgers to its 500 Series of products. The new offerings, including the all-new 522L trimmer, feature heavy-duty construction for durability; well-balanced, ergonomic designs to limit fatigue during long-term use; and powerful X-Torq engines that reduce fuel consumption and emissions.
The 525ES edger features a steel drive shaft, while the 525CS edger features a curved shaft with flex drive. The all-new 522L trimmer is a simplified, semi-professional unit with a steel shaft. The 525LK trimmer has a detachable shaft that offers landscapers a cost-effective and versatile option to complete many jobs with one tool and several attachments.
